Understanding Hair Growth Mechanics

How Hair Masks Support Follicle Function

Hair grows from follicles under the skin, and the rate depends on genetics, circulation, and consistent care. A targeted mask supplies amino acids, vitamins, and antioxidants that strengthen the hair shaft and reduce breakage.

While a mask cannot change genetic limits, it creates a healthier environment for existing follicles by minimizing damage that leads to split ends and thinning.

Key Ingredients for Growth-Focused Masks

Active Compounds That Promote Strength and Thickness

Effective growth masks combine scientifically backed actives with nourishing oils to address both the follicle and the hair fiber. Look for peptides, niacinamide, caffeine, and plant-based oils that penetrate without heavy buildup.

  • Peptides and amino acids support keratin production.
  • Caffeine and niacinamide improve scalp microcirculation.
  • Ceramides and tamanu oil restore barrier strength.
  • Rosemary and pumpkin seed oil show comparable benefits to minoxidil in some studies.
  • Pro-vitamin B5 helps retain moisture and increase elasticity.

How to Use a Growth Hair Mask Correctly

Application Tips for Maximum Absorption

Applying the mask with intention allows active ingredients to work more efficiently on the scalp and lengths. Consistency matters more than intensive weekly treatments alone.

  • Start with a gentle cleanse to remove residue.
  • Part hair into sections for even coverage on the scalp.
  • Leave the mask on for the time recommended on the label, typically 5–15 minutes.
  • Use warm water to rinse, which helps open cuticles for deeper infusion.
  • Follow with a lightweight conditioner if needed for length hydration.

FAQ

Reader questions

How often should I use a growth hair mask for visible results?

Use a growth-focused mask 1–2 times per week for steady improvement without overwhelming the scalp. Daily use can lead to buildup and irritation for many hair types.

Can a hair mask regrow thinning areas completely?

A mask can strengthen existing hair and reduce shedding, but it is not a standalone cure for genetic baldness. Combining it with medical treatments, if advised by a professional, may yield better outcomes.

Will using a growth mask make my hair greasy or weigh it down?

Choose lightweight, water-soluble formulas and apply mainly to the mid-lengths and ends if you have fine hair. Avoid heavy butters directly on the scalp unless you have very dry, coarse strands.

Is it necessary to rinse growth masks with cold water for best results?

Cool water can help seal the cuticle for extra shine, but thorough rinsing is more important than water temperature. Residual product can clog follicles and counteract growth benefits.
